21b8ae10b8 monitor: Fix tile coordinate calculation
Previously the tile coordinate was used to offset a CRTC scanout
coordinate within a larger framebuffer. Since 3.36 we're always
scanning out from (0, 0) as we always have one framebuffer per CRTC; we
instead use the tile coordinate to calculate the coordinate the tile has
in the stage view. Adapt calculation to fulfil this promise instead of
the old one.

This also corrects the tiled custom monitor test case.

1c67260bd4 monitor-unit-tests: initial crtcs in custom_lid_switch
This test forgot to specify the existing CRTC routings in the setup. For the
first output the default 0 was ok, now it is -1 to ensure that the code will
assign it correctly. For the second output the default 0 was incorrect, because
possible_crtcs does not include 0.  Now that CRTC is initialized to off
instead, because the second output is hotplugged later and running a CRTC
without an output does not make sense.

This fix will keep this test passing when a future patch attempts to preserve
existing CRTC routings. Assuming that any existing routing is valid, such
routing will be kept. In this test case the existing routing was illegal, it
should have been impossible, which then causes that future patch to fail the
test by assigning the wrong CRTC.

c1683073f1 backends: Split out CRTC/output management to MetaGpu
In order to eventually support multilpe GPUs with their own connectors,
split out related meta data management (i.e. outputs, CRTCs and CRTC
modes) into a new MetaGpu GObject.

The Xrandr backend always assumes there is always only a single "GPU" as
the GPU is abstracted by the X server; only the native backend (aside
from the test backend) will eventually see more than one GPU.

The Xrandr backend still moves some management to MetaGpuXrandr, in
order to behave more similarly to the KMS counterparts.

522eec00cd monitor: Add foreach output helper and fix foreach crtc helper
The foreach CRTC monitor mode helper incorrectly iterated over outputs
without CRTC when non-tiled modes were set on tiled monitors. This was
not expected by callers, so fix the helper to only iterate over active
outputs (that has or should have a CRTC).

The test cases uses the incorrect behaviour of the foreach CRTC helper
to check that the disabled outputs mode are set to NULL, so add a
foreach output helper and change the tests to use that instead.

0aa7405a2a monitor-manager: Fall back to minimum screen size of 640 x 480
When headless, we don't have any logical monitors to derive a screen
size from, but we can't set it to empty as that will cause issues with
the clutter stage, UI widget layout and other things. To avoid such
issues, just fall back to a 640 x 480 screen size when headless.

https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=730551
2017-08-30 13:09:38 +08:00
Jonas Ådahl
35c9280fb6 monitor-manager: Try to restore previous config before regenerating
When opening a laptop lid, one will likely want to restore the
configuration one had prior to closing it, so when ensuring monitor
configuration, first try to see if the previously set configuration is
both complete (all connected monitors are configured) and applicable
(it is a valid configuration) and only try to generate a new from
scratch if that failed.
